Defender
Yan Osadchyi had been on a training camp in Turkey with his Ukranian second
division side Alians Lypova Dolyna in February, ahead of the 2022/23 campaign
that was set to begin in April.
However,
Putin’s Russian invasion of Ukraine led to Osadchyi fleeing abroad with his
partner to escape the conflict and he eventually settled in Worcester.
Originally
with Metalist Kharkiv, Metalurh Donetsk, Solli Plyus Kharkiv and Agrobiznes TSK
Romny, he joined Lypova in 2018.
An
experienced defender or midfielder, he had over 200 professional appearances
under his belt before the war began.
The
28-year-old has been on trial with Redditch in the last few weeks and has
earned a deal with his performances in pre-season friendlies. |
